Dirt road leveling services involve adjusting the surface of unpaved or gravel roads to create a more even and stable driving surface. This process typically includes removing excess material, filling in low spots, and smoothing out uneven areas to improve the overall grade of the road. By using specialized equipment, service providers can ensure that dirt roads are properly shaped, reducing the likelihood of ruts, washouts, and erosion that can occur over time. Proper leveling not only enhances the appearance of the road but also makes it safer and easier to navigate, especially during adverse weather conditions.
This service is especially helpful for addressing common problems associated with unmaintained dirt roads. Over time, heavy traffic, rainfall, and natural settling can cause the surface to develop dips, bumps, or uneven patches. These issues can lead to difficulty in driving, increased vehicle wear and tear, and the potential for water to collect and cause further erosion or muddy conditions. Dirt road leveling helps mitigate these issues by restoring a more uniform surface, preventing water pooling, and maintaining proper drainage. This makes the road more functional and reduces the need for frequent repairs caused by ongoing deterioration.

The overview below groups typical Dirt Road Leveling proj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Ellensburg, WA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or leveling projects such as fixing uneven spots or small dips,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, making it a common price band for straightforward work.
Moderate Projects - Larger, more involved leveling tasks that require significant grading or soil adjustments generally cost between $600 and $1,500. These projects are quite common and often involve multiple areas or moderate terrain changes.
Extensive or Complex Work - For extensive leveling, such as large yard overhauls or significant slope corrections, costs can range from $1,500 to $3,500. Fewer projects fall into this higher tier, typically involving complex terrain or detailed site prep.
Full Replacement or Major Overhaul - Complete replacement of old or damaged dirt roads or large-scale land leveling can reach $5,000 or more. These larger projects are less frequent but handled by specialized local service providers for significant site transformations.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
